The National Monuments Service's description
Marked faintly as a circular enclosure (diam. c. 45m) on the 1840 ed. of the OS 6-inch map. Situated towards the top of a SE-facing slope. It is visible as a slightly dished, grass-covered subcircular area (dims. 36m E-W; 32m N-S) defined by a slight scarp which is best preserved SW-NNW (max. H 0.2m). The entrance cannot be identified. A souterrain (WA002-023002-) was discovered in the interior in 1968.
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Waterford'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1999).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
